Rich,
Until Mark confirms the crown thickness, I believe that it is a combination of all the factors I have mentioned.
I have NEVER seen a hole literally PUNCHED through a piston like that, and the only conclusion I can reach is back pressure from the turbo causing high internal temps / pressures, combined with what "looks" like a piston with crown thickness too thin .
Anyway this is only MY opinion from the evidence provided. Mark could confirm / quash this with the back-pressure readings from the turbo when it was on the dyno (if these were measured) . There are missing links in the info - back-pressure and crown thickness.
If these are acceptable, then it has to be a rethink . I'm struggling with any alternative ideas, as I STILL don't think it is the exhaust manifold...
Mark WILL get to the bottom of it though, and anything we post is just best guess from engineering experience, using what little evidence is provided .

Mike you have seem to have done a lot of self promotion for RB motorsport however you are completly wrong with you findings and most unlike you to give a opinion like this based on a guess ,
The problem with Ades engine has shown itself to happen when the wick is realy cranked up on race fuel, We ran faster on pump fuel in testing than race before when the problem happend,
I have seen this problem before on another type engine with a exhaust manifold that has a sharp exit to the turbo causing high back pressure and egt at the exhaust port which caused the same kind of failier,
If you look at a 2wd manifold this has a angle change within 2inches of the exhaust port on no 2 and 3 which causes the same type exhaust back pressure at the exhaust port although not until a much higher level as we have seen over 640hp and remeber my cars still make max power at the end of the straight with no high intake temp and this is where the problem happens,
The only reason why we didnt look in to this the first time was I did not biuld Ade's and incorrectly blamed his biuld the first time sorry Ade, However I did over see him this time to check the biuld and all was correct and then mapped on dyno,
The spec of the CP pistons I use were rated higher than yours the crown thickness on Ades is 6mm and Rods 5.5mm they are the same basic spec the only change is Rods are thinner due to the larger capacity of Rods engine, You cannot correctly judge for the pict of the piston how thick they are because it melted the material away so I will accept a apology for this Mike .
Mark
